The Partnership Agreements between the Ministry for Gozo and Planning and Wirt Għawdex have been renewed. These agreements will enable the Voluntary Organization to look after and protect five important historical sites in Gozo for the enjoyment of future generations and will provide physical and intellectual access to them.

These Partnership Agreements, which will cover a period of ten years, will contribute to the improvement, rehabilitation and restoration of the tangible cultural heritage, will improve the management of the same sites and will increase the appreciation and understanding of our architectural heritage.

This signing today clearly shows the commitment of the Ministry for Gozo and Planning towards the protection of our cultural heritage and at the same time is an example of the support that the same Ministry gives to the Voluntary Associations in their work for the benefit of our island’s heritage. Through these Partnership Agreements more people, including Gozitan residents, will get to know more about these historical sites and the history associated with them.

The sites are the Second World War Shelters at Citadella, the Battery, the Porvlista and other Shelters, also at Cittadella, Dar il Gevernatur in Triq l-Imġarr, Victoria, which is serving as Headquarters of the same NGO, the Tower of Mġarr ix-Xini, and the Chapel of Santa Cecilia, in Għajnsielem, the only medieval chapel that still exists in Gozo, and the site where the Partnership Agreements were signed.
